How These Mechanics Actually Work
At their core, the most shocking gameplay elements challenge the player’s sense of control. Mechanics such as dynamic officer fatigue, slow communication delays, and evolving public trust metrics introduce layers of unpredictability. For example, a delayed dispatch response might amplify civilian anxiety, influencing in-game outcomes whether through rising protest scores or real-time crowdsourced data. These systems aren’t flashy—they’re built to mirror real-world policing pressures, encouraging thoughtful engagement rather than reflex. User feedback highlights how these subtle mechanics create lasting emotional impact, fostering awareness of systemic challenges in a safe, fictional context.
